The ceiling of a long hall is 80 m high. What is the maximum horizontal distance that a ball thrown with a speed of 50 m/s can go without hitting the ceiling of the hall?

Correct option is (1) 240 m

H = \(\frac{(u sin\theta)^2}{2g}\) 

80 = \(\frac{u^2sin^2\theta}{2g}\)

\(\frac{80\times2\times10}{2540}=sin^2\theta\)

16/25 = sin2θ 

4/5 = sin θ

R = \(\frac{u^2sin2\theta}g\)

R = \(\frac{2500\times2sin\theta cos\theta}g\)

R = \(\cfrac{2500\times2\times\frac45\times35}{10}\)

R = 240 m
